Irene one of my 3 sebastopol geese is acting sluggish and actually act blind. The other 2 act normal. This morning when I went in to feed he just sat there the other 2 running around and honking away. I walked over and he didn't move or say a word until I touched and picked him up. I put him in the feed room . Earlier I went to check on him, he was just sitting there and didn't make a sound until I picked him up.when I put him down he walked into the wall . I waved my hand in his face ,he didn't see it . I put his beak in the water and he drank a lot, and he is eating. Do you know what is wrong and what I should do?
Does anybody have an idea what could be wrong and what to try??
